Output 3fc6ca1a85dd777f514de229df219acb1201bb98305074d265a6a5cae2864996:1

value
2970869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c2c24027ee399c52e4d2ca160fbbd7ab49c912d OP_EQUALVERIFY OP_CHECKSIG
address
1KcZj5fcXF55yMsTTedUPETPMRF4xakXD7
transaction
3fc6ca1a85dd777f514de229df219acb1201bb98305074d265a6a5cae2864996
spent
true